2. Understanding the Odds

Before delving into the art of recouping losses, it's essential to understand the odds. Many casino games are designed to favor the house, with slots having payout percentages as low as 90%. By understanding these odds, players can make informed decisions and avoid games with unfavorable odds.

3. Mastering Bankroll Management

One of the most critical aspects of playing at online casinos is b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gaming activities and sticking to it religiously. By dividing your bankroll into smaller sessions, you can avoid the pitfalls of chasing losses and making irrational decisions.

Question 4: How can I tell if I'm chasing losses?

Answer: Chasing losses often involves increasing your bet size after a losing streak in the hope of recouping your losses. If you find yourself making irrational decisions or ignoring your win/loss limits, it's a sign that you might be chasing losses.
